How do you reset the throttle position sensor on a GMC?
0:302:05GM Truck Electronic Throttle Body (ETB) Relearn Procedure - YouTubeYouTubeStart of suggested clipEnd of suggested clipNext turn the ignition off for 60 seconds. Then start and idle the engine in Park for 3 minutesMoreNext turn the ignition off for 60 seconds. Then start and idle the engine in Park for 3 minutes again after the 3 minute runtime the engine should be idling normally.

How much does it cost to reprogram a throttle body?
Installation prices will be low due to the easy accessibility of the throttle, so look to pay in the $50 to $75. However, some sensors and almost all of the assemblies will need to be reprogrammed, and will add anywhere from $20 to $100 to the installation bill.
How to reset a truck battery?
Have the key out of the ignition. Open the hood of your truck and disconnect the negative lead on your truck's battery. Wait five minutes then reconnect it. Disconnecting the battery will force your truck's computer to do a reset.

Can you throttle relearn without a scan tool?
Throttle relearn can also be done without a scan tool, essentially by letting the vehicle idle in park for several minutes and allowing time for the ECM to learn. See appropriate service information for vehicle specific procedures and details if you wish to perform a throttle relearn in this way. Information provided by Mac Tools.
